This is a place where you as an administrator of the service can see what is the result of google bot crawling your site.
Each entry in the report is a separate URL which google crawler stores during the indexing process.
Each URL is then classified as correct, duplicate, Error 404, etc.

The main functionality of Google Search Console is to show you how google sees all pages of your web site. Duplicates are reported as warning because a web site uses 2 or more different links to point to exactly the same content, what Google considers as a mistake. That impacts negatively the "quality" of your web site, causing it will be de-prioritized by google search engine when showing results.
